In a stunning twist that could reshape the New York Yankees’ future, rumors are swirling that the Bronx Bombers are eyeing a reunion with pitcher Michael King, the very player they traded away to acquire superstar Juan Soto. As the Yankees grapple with a precarious pitching rotation, King’s potential return has ignited fervent debates among fans and analysts alike.

 

The Yankees’ pitching staff is currently riddled with uncertainty. With ace Garrett Cole recovering from major surgery and Carlos Rodon sidelined until at least May, the team is in dire need of reliable arms. Enter Michael King, who proved his worth during his tenure with the San Diego Padres. In 2024, he dazzled with a 2.95 ERA and over 200 strikeouts, showcasing the dominance that once made him a fan favorite in the Bronx.

Image 1

 

However, King’s return is not without risks. His 2025 season was marred by shoulder inflammation and knee issues, limiting him to just 15 starts. The Yankees are already dealing with a hospital ward of injured pitchers; can they afford to take another gamble on a player with a checkered injury history? Analysts are divided. Some argue that King’s familiarity with the Bronx and his competitive spirit make him an ideal candidate for a comeback, while others caution against repeating past mistakes with injury-prone players.

 

The stakes are high. If the Yankees can secure King on a short-term, incentive-laden deal, it could transform their rotation into a powerhouse. Imagine a playoff scenario featuring a healthy Garrett Cole, Max Fried, Carlos Rodon, and Michael King—an arsenal capable of taking down any opponent. Conversely, if King’s injuries resurface, the Yankees could be left scrambling for depth in a tight race for postseason glory.
